Company Description

Patience Law LLC 沛盛新加坡律师事务所 specializes in Family Law, Conveyancing & Real Estate, a wide range of Litigation, Mediation & Counselling, and other comprehensive legal services. The firm is committed to providing high-quality legal support tailored to the unique needs of its clients. Patience Law LLC emphasizes professional integrity, client confidentiality, and practical legal solutions. The organization is known for its dedication to delivering outstanding legal representation and counsel across diverse areas of law.

Role Description

This is a full-time hybrid role for a Legal Associate. The position involves handling legal research, drafting and reviewing legal documents, and managing legal cases across domains such as family law, real estate, litigation, and mediation. The Legal Associate will also attend Court proceedings, provide advice on legal issues, analyze case-specific details, and ensure compliance with relevant laws. They will collaborate closely with the legal team and communicate effectively with clients, upholding a high standard of service.
